Case 358/2026 Summary: The Lok Adalath convicted accused Raju of offences under Section 92(O) and (R) of the KP Act after he pleaded guilty. The court, satisfied that the plea was voluntary and free from coercion, sentenced him to pay a fine of Rs. 50/-, with a default imprisonment of 2 days. The case originated from a Final Report filed by Kodihalli Police Station and was referred to Lok Adalath for settlement.
